Abstract
In a combination of a securing eye, which has a fastening portion and an eye portion, and a holding plate, the fastening portion includes a first fastening part, which incorporates the eye portion, and a second fastening part. The first fastening part has a fastening element which can be brought into a positive connecting effect with the holding plate by a rotational and/or translational mounting movement of the first fastening part. The second fastening part can be fastened to the holding plate and, in the fastened state, prevents the positive connection between the first fastening part and the holding plate from being released.

(8) The securing eye comprises an eye portion which is in the form of a ring component 2 composed of metal. The ring component 2 can be produced in a simple manner from a bar-shaped semifinished part by bending.
(9) The securing eye furthermore comprises a two-part fastening portion. A first fastening part 3 of the fastening portion is in the form of a deformed sheet-metal component. Said first fastening part 3 comprises a main body with a planar portion 4, the underside of which is provided for abutment against the holding plate 1, and a tunnel-shaped portion 5, which forms a receptacle in which a portion, which is of straight form, of the ring component 2 is mounted in rotationally movable fashion. The longitudinal axis of the receptacle runs perpendicular to a longitudinal direction of the first fastening part 3.
(10) On that side of the tunnel-shaped portion 5 which is remote from the planar portion 4, the main body transitions into two fastening elements which run parallel to one another and which extend in the longitudinal direction of the first fastening part 3 and which are in the form of (first) fastening hooks 6. In a first portion, said first fastening hooks 6 run approximately perpendicular to the planar portion 4 of the main body, and said fastening hooks are then bent through approximately 90, whereby end portions of the first fastening hooks 6 run approximately parallel to the planar portion 4 of the main body. In this case, the distance between the end portions and the planar portion 4 of the main body corresponds approximately to the wall thickness of the holding plate 1 in the portion provided for receiving the securing eye.
(11) On that side of the planar portion 4 which is remote from the tunnel-shaped portion 5 of the main body, the main body transitions into a (second) fastening hook 7 which extends in the longitudinal direction of the first fastening part 3. Said second fastening hook 7 also runs, in a first portion, approximately perpendicular to the planar portion 4 of the main body and, in an end portion, approximately parallel to said planar portion. In this case, the distance between the planar portion 4 of the main body and the end portion of the second fastening hook 7 is greater than the wall thickness of the holding plate 1.
(12) During the mounting of the securing eye, it is firstly the case that the ring component 2, which serves as eye portion, is inserted into the receptacle of the first fastening part 3. (15) Since the open side of the tunnel-shaped portion 5 of the main body of the first fastening part 3 is closed owing to the abutment of the first fastening part 3 against the top side of the holding plate 1, a release of the ring component 2 from the receptacle of the first fastening part 3 is prevented.
(16) To secure the fixing of the first fastening part 3 and thus of the securing eye as a whole to the holding plate 1, a second fastening part 10 is provided, which is formed from plastic. Said second fastening part 10 also comprises a main body, which is of partially hollow form and which can thereby surround that portion of the first fastening part 3 which bears against the top side of the holding plate 1. With regard to a longitudinal direction of the second fastening part 10, said second fastening part forms, at one end, a (third) fastening hook 11, and, at the opposite end, a latching element 12.

(19) In the end position of the second fastening part 10, that portion of the first fastening part 3 which protrudes from the top side of the holding plate 1 is completely surrounded by the second fastening part 10. The ring component 2, which serves as eye portion, is in this case led through partially circular openings 15 in the side walls of the second fastening part 10.
(20) Forces acting on the ring component 2 are supported on the one hand via the two first fastening hooks 6 and the second fastening hook 7 of the first fastening part 3, and via the third fastening hook 11, arranged between the second fastening hook 7 and the holding plate 1, of the second fastening part 10. In this case, the component of the forces that are supported on the holding plate 1 by the two first fastening hooks 6 is greater than the component of the forces that are supported on the third fastening hook 11 by the second fastening hook 7 and on the holding plate 1 by said third fastening hook, because that portion of the ring component 2 which is guided in the tunnel-shaped portion 5 and via which the forces are transmitted to the first fastening part 3 is situated closer to the two first fastening hooks 6 than to the second fastening hook 7. In this way, it is made possible for the third fastening hook 11, and in particular the second fastening part 10 as a whole, to be formed from plastic.
(21) Since the forces transmitted to the third fastening hook 11 by the second fastening hook 7 do not give rise to a relevant moment with regard to a pivoting movement which is opposed to the pivoting during the mounting of the second fastening part 10, a load on the ring component is substantially not transmitted to the latching connection. The latching connection therefore does not need to be designed for supporting correspondingly large forces.

(23) In the planar portion 4 of the main body and in the first portion of the second fastening hook 7 of the first fastening part 3, there is provided a slot-shaped opening 16 which extends in the longitudinal direction and in which a prong 17 of the second fastening part 10 is movably guided. The prong 17 is formed with a portion which runs with an approximately 90 curvature, and said prong has, at the free prong end, two projections 18 which serve as stops. Said projections 18 prevent a release of the prong 17 from the opening 16, and thus a release of the second fastening part 10 from the first fastening part 3. At the same time, the curved profile of the prong 17 permits the pivoting movement required for the mounting of the second fastening part 10.
